How To Dress A Concrete Driveway In Vista?

7 Tips To Dress A Concrete Driveway In Vista Concrete driveways are a great addition to any home, providing an attractive and durable surface that is easy to keep clean and repair. However, dressing concrete driveways can be challenging because of the unique material properties. Here are seven tips to help ensure you get the best possible look when dressing your concrete driveway:

  1. Sealing your concrete driveway with a quality sealant will protect it from moisture damage and keep dirt, debris, and external contaminants from penetrating into the underlying material. It also helps to reduce cracking, discoloration, and staining due to exposure to the elements.
  2. A coat of epoxy-based or acrylic paint can provide protection against UV rays as well as help enhance the color and appearance of your concrete driveway. Make sure to use a good quality paint and follow the manufacturer’s instructions for application.
  3. Expansion joints are necessary when installing concrete driveways in order to prevent cracking from occurring due to thermal contraction and expansion of the material during different temperatures. These can be filled with foam or rubber filler before installation, or can be cut into the finished product once it has been poured.
  4. Enhancing your concrete driveway with decorative elements such as stamped patterns, colored stone borders, or exposed aggregate is an excellent way to add interest and create visual appeal. Talk to a professional contractor about what options might work best for your space.
  5. Replacing the existing edging around your driveway is an easy way to give it some added style and definition. Choose from a wide range of materials such as brick, stone, or decorative metal.
  6. Regular cleaning is essential in order to keep your concrete driveway looking its best. If you notice any staining, use a mild detergent and warm water to treat the problem area before using a pressure washer for more stubborn stains.
  7. Periodic maintenance should be scheduled in order to prevent long-term damage from occurring. This could include filling cracks with epoxy or caulking, resealing the surface every two years, or power-washing the driveway every six months.

How Long Does A Concrete Driveway Last?

Properly cared for concrete driveways can last up to 25 years or longer, depending on the amount of traffic it receives and how well it is maintained. Regular cleaning, filling cracks and resealing regularly will help extend its lifespan.
